What Is GEO and Why Does It Matter for Flooring Contractors?
Traditional SEO gets your website ranked in Google’s blue links. GEO gets your business cited inside the answers that AI engines generate. When a Schenectady homeowner types “best hardwood flooring installer near me” into an AI chatbot, the engine pulls structured, authoritative information from across the web to build its response. If your business data is thin, inconsistent, or buried, you won’t make the cut.
For flooring contractors specifically, this matters because the buying journey is changing fast. A customer deciding between refinishing their oak floors in their 1920s Stockade District bungalow or installing luxury vinyl plank might spend twenty minutes chatting with an AI before they ever call anyone. The companies that appear in those AI responses get the call. The ones that don’t wonder why the phone stopped ringing.
How AI Search Tools Decide Which Flooring Companies to Recommend
Generative engines don’t rank websites the way Google does. They synthesize information from multiple sources — your Google Business Profile, your website’s structured data, third-party review platforms, local directory listings, and even how other websites reference your business. They favor businesses that are cited consistently, described clearly, and reviewed credibly.
Consistent Business Information
If your NAP — name, address, phone number — is inconsistent across Yelp, Angi, Houzz, and your own website, AI tools get confused and often omit you entirely. Schenectady flooring companies frequently have mismatched listings left over from old addresses or phone number changes, which quietly kills their AI visibility.
Structured Data and Content Depth
AI engines reward pages that answer specific questions thoroughly. A flooring company page that explains the difference between engineered hardwood and solid hardwood, covers installation timelines, and mentions local factors like Schenectady’s cold winters and humidity swings is far more likely to be cited than a page that just says “We install floors. Call us.”
Review Volume and Sentiment
Generative engines pull review data. A flooring company with forty recent, detailed reviews mentioning specific services and neighborhoods — Niskayuna, Rotterdam, Glenville — carries real weight in AI outputs. Sparse or generic reviews hurt your chances of being recommended.

GEO Works Alongside SEO — Not Instead of It
Some flooring business owners hear “GEO” and wonder if it replaces their existing SEO investment. It doesn’t. Traditional SEO still drives significant traffic through Google’s standard results, local map pack, and image search — all of which matter for a visual service like flooring. GEO extends that foundation into AI-powered channels that are growing rapidly.
According to Google Search Central, Google continues evolving how it surfaces answers, and structured, authoritative content sits at the core of that evolution. A well-executed GEO strategy builds on the same content and technical foundations as strong SEO — it just goes further, ensuring your business is answer-ready for the AI layer on top of traditional search.

Common GEO Mistakes Flooring Companies in Schenectady Make
– Leaving Google Business Profile categories too broad (“contractor” instead of “flooring contractor” or “hardwood floor installer”).
– Writing service pages for search bots instead of real homeowners asking real questions.
– Ignoring Bing, Apple Maps, and niche directories like Houzz, which AI engines also pull from — not just Google.
– Collecting reviews but never responding to them, which signals low engagement to AI systems that weigh active, maintained profiles more heavily.
– Failing to create location-specific content that distinguishes their Schenectady service area from generic regional content.
Frequently Asked Questions About GEO for Flooring Companies in Schenectady
What does GEO stand for in digital marketing?
GEO stands for Generative Engine Optimization. It’s the process of structuring your business information, website content, and online citations so that AI-powered search tools — like ChatGPT, Google’s AI Overviews, and Perplexity — accurately recommend your business when users ask relevant questions.
How is GEO different from local SEO for a flooring company?
Local SEO focuses on ranking in Google’s traditional results and map pack. GEO goes a step further by making your business the cited answer inside AI-generated responses. Both matter — GEO builds on a strong local SEO foundation rather than replacing it.
How long does it take to see results from GEO in Schenectady?
GEO improvements typically take two to four months to show measurable impact, depending on how much cleanup is needed across your listings, website, and review profile. Markets like Schenectady with moderate competition often move faster than larger metros.
Do flooring companies in nearby cities like Albany or Troy also need GEO?
Yes. Any flooring company serving the Capital Region — whether based in Schenectady, Albany, Troy, or Saratoga Springs — benefits from GEO optimization. If your service area covers multiple cities, your GEO strategy should reflect that geography with location-specific content for each market.
What’s the first step a Schenectady flooring company should take toward GEO?
Start with an audit of your current online presence: check your Google Business Profile for completeness and accuracy, audit your NAP consistency across directories, and evaluate whether your service pages answer the specific questions your customers are actually asking.
